How long does it take to build credit with 2 credit cards?

You can establish a VantageScore within a month or two of having a credit line. Your FICO score — the score used in most credit decisions — takes at least six months to generate. See your free score and the factors that influence it, plus insights into ways to keep building.Oct 27, 2020

What is the fastest you can build credit?

How fast can you raise your credit? Someone with a low score is better positioned to quickly make gains than someone with a strong credit history. Paying bills on time and using less of your available credit limit on cards can raise your credit in as little as 30 days.Oct 18, 2021

How many credit card inquiries is too much?

Six or more inquiries are considered too many and can seriously impact your credit score. If you have multiple inquiries on your credit report, some may be unauthorized and can be disputed. How many credit inquiries is too many in 12 months?

Lenders use inquiries to track how much credit you're applying for in a 12 month period. Once you have too many during that time, they will deny you for having too many inquiries in the last 12 months. Each lender gets to decide how many inquiries are too many, but six is usually the cut-off.

Is it bad to have multiple credit cards with 0 balance?

Multiple credit cards are a quick recipe for disaster because the temptation to run up balances can be overwhelming, particularly if you're short on cash. However, having multiple credit cards with a zero balance doesn't affect your credit negatively if you resist the temptation to use the cards.

Does having lots of credit cards affect credit rating?

Having too many outstanding credit lines, even if not used, can hurt credit scores by making you look more potentially risky to lenders. You can boost your score in some cases by opening new credit cards if the new credit lines lower your overall utilization ratio.
